Mercedes-Benz Electric Super Car Jul 22, 2009
Mercedes-Benz has announced that it will build an electric car based on its SLS AMG super car, with electric motors at all four wheels replacing the V8 engine that would normally be under the hood. Here are the specs: 526 hp all... moreEPA’s SmartWay Transport Program Jul 21, 2009

Electric Car Sharing Service Starts Up in Baltimore Jul 7, 2009
Baltimorians are so lucky. Lots of cool stuff is there, like director John Waters, television series “The Wire,” and now an electric car sharing service. AltCar operates similarly to widespread car-sharing venture ZipCar, but with a twist: all the cars... more
